Key Responsibilities: Develop, enhance, and maintain web applications using Angular (latest versions), JavaScript, TypeScript, HTML5, and CSS3. Implement state management using Redux (NgRx) for efficient application performance. Create and optimize responsive UI components with reusable code and modular architecture. Work with RESTful APIs, GraphQL, and third-party integrations for data exchange. Ensure cross-browser compatibility, performance optimization, and accessibility compliance.